What Puzzles Teachers in Rio de janeiro, and What Keeps Them Going?
Lyra, Isolina; Fish, Solange; Braga, Walewska Gomes
Language Teaching Research, v7 n2 p143-62 May 2003
Focuses on the key mechanism of "puzzling" in Exploratory Practice (EP), a form of practitioner research, and the critical issue of sustainability in the context of volunteer teacher development work in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. Investigated puzzles (concerns) of language teachers and grouped them into six categories; motivation, anxiety, teaching, institutional lack of interest, discipline (behavior), and EP itself. (VWL)
